Red master: IssueDueSchedulerWorker#perform schedules one MailScheduler::IssueDueWorker per project with open issues due tomorrow
https://gitlab.com/gitlab-org/gitlab-ee/-/jobs/63960858
Failures:
1) IssueDueSchedulerWorker#perform schedules one MailScheduler::IssueDueWorker per project with open issues due tomorrow
Failure/Error: MailScheduler::IssueDueWorker.bulk_perform_async(project_ids)
#<MailScheduler::IssueDueWorker (class)> received :bulk_perform_async with unexpected arguments
expected: ([[625], [626]])
got: ([[626], [625]])
# ./app/workers/issue_due_scheduler_worker.rb:8:in `perform'
# ./spec/workers/issue_due_scheduler_worker_spec.rb:19:in `block (3 levels) in <top (required)>'
Finished in 8 minutes 48 seconds (files took 17.13 seconds to load)
724 examples, 1 failure
Failed examples:
rspec ./spec/workers/issue_due_scheduler_worker_spec.rb:5 # IssueDueSchedulerWorker#perform schedules one MailScheduler::IssueDueWorker per project with open issues due tomorrow
This is fairly basic: eq
should be match_array
, as we don't care about the order.